    just to point out with Dr Rabbee & I think Dr Higgins too (they share an office in Laurence Street) one of the reasons i went private was because i hoped to get more scans but when i was with Dr Rabbee (1.5yr ago) they didn’t have a scan machine in office so I only had my big scan at 13weeks and a scan at 38weeks because they where unsure of position of baby. Have to say though I really liked Dr Rabbee
